Distal Convoluted Tubule
A portion of the kidney nephron where the final adjustment of urine concentration and composition occurs.
Plasma Osmolality
Plasma osmolality measures the concentration of solutes in the blood plasma, indicating the body's state of hydration and influencing water balance and distribution.
Supraoptic Region
A region located above the optic chiasm in the brain, closely associated with the hypothalamus, involved in the regulation of water balance and hormone secretion.
Action Potentials
Electrical impulses that are essential for the functioning of neurons and muscle cells, facilitating communication within the body.
